ICP 2040 Critical Care II

Course Information

Course information
Course Number ICP 2040
Course Title Critical Care II
Description Clinical areas may include: Psychiatric Unit, Obstetrics, Pediatrics and Geriatrics. (Prerequisite: Admission into the Paramedic Program)
Total Credits 3
Total Hours 144
Types of Instruction: instruction type, credits, and hours
Instruction Type Credits and Hours
Lab 3 Credits, 144 Hours

Pre/Corequisites

Prerequisite: Admission into the Paramedic Program. All Classes must be taken in sequence.

Course Competencies

  1. Demonstrate the ability to safely administer medications.
  2. Demonstrate the ability to safely perform endotracheal intubation.
  3. Demonstrate the ability to safely gain venous access in all age group patients.
  4. Demonstrate the ability to effectively ventilate unintubated patients of all age groups.
  5. Demonstrate the ability to perform a compressive assessment on adult patients.
  6. Demonstrate the ability to perform a comprehensive assessment on trauma patients.
  7. Demonstrate the ability to perform a comprehensive assessment, formulate and implement a treatment plan for patients with chest pain.
  8. Demonstrate the ability to perform a comprehensive assessment, formulate and implement a treatment plan for patients with dyspnea/respiratory distress.
  9. Demonstrate the ability to perform a comprehensive assessment, formulate and implement a treatment plan for patients with syncope.
  10. Demonstrate the ability to perform a comprehensive assessment, formulate and implement a treatment plan for patients with abdominal complaints.
  11. Demonstrate the ability to perform a comprehensive assessment, formulate and implement a treatment plan for patients with altered mental status.
  12. Demonstrate the ability to perform a comprehensive assessment on pediatric patients.
  13. Demonstrate the ability to perform a comprehensive assessment on geriatric patients.
  14. Demonstrate the ability to perform a comprehensive assessment on obstetric patients.
  15. Demonstrate the ability to perform a comprehensive assessment on psychiatric patients.
